Are you interested in being part of the Public Sector team focusing on Global DefenseTechs and our customers in the migration to Cloud and the evolutionary transformation of their mission critical workloads? Do you have the business savvy, technical background, possess and maintain security clearances, and sales leadership skills necessary to help position AWS as the cloud provider of choice? AWS is seeking a senior partner account manager to grow and develop our strategic partnership and position. This role will individually drive significant revenue into WWPS's most sophisticated and demanding global customers spanning Aerospace & Defense, DoD, and NatSec. This global role will work closely with technology providers building and deploying defense related solutions at scale with a global remit.

Amazon Web Services (AWS) is proud to be the pioneer and widely recognized leader in Cloud Computing. Our web services provide IT infrastructure in-the-cloud that is used by hundreds of thousands of developers and businesses around the world. These customers range from start-ups to leading web companies to Global 500 companies in industries such as financial services, pharmaceuticals, and high technology.

This position requires that the candidate selected be a US Citizen and obtain and maintain an active TS/SCI security clearance.

Key job responsibilities

The ideal candidate will have a business background that enables them to engage at the CXO level, deep experience with Defense solutions, and knowledge of Defense-specific infrastructure that drives mission-critical innovation. They should bring a proven sales background that allows them to operate effectively with enterprise and government customers, partners, and global AWS field teams. The role requires a demonstrated ability to think strategically about business, product, and technical challenges - and to build and communicate compelling value propositions.

What You"ll Do:

  • Drive revenue and market share within a defined territory by applying strategic, value-based selling, business case development, ROI analysis, and customer references
  • Manage the end-to-end sales process by engaging the right resources - Solutions Architects, Professional Services, Executives, and Partners - at the right stages
  • Build and maintain a robust, qualified sales pipeline with disciplined forecasting
  • Create and articulate compelling value propositions around AWS cloud and AI services to address mission outcomes
  • Accelerate customer adoption of cloud and AI across the Defense ecosystem
  • Develop and execute partner strategies to extend reach, deepen relationships, and drive joint pipeline

It’s Always Day 1
At Amazon, it’s always “Day 1.” Now, what does this mean and why does it matter? It means that our approach remains the same as it was on Amazon’s very first day – to make smart, fast decisions, stay nimble, invent, and stay focused on delighting our customers. In our 2016 shareholder letter, Amazon CEO Jeff Bezos shared his thoughts on how to keep up a Day 1 company mindset. “Staying in Day 1 requires you to experiment patiently, accept failures, plant seeds, protect saplings, and double down when you see customer delight,” he wrote. “A customer-obsessed culture best creates the conditions where all of that can happen.” You can read the full letter here
